I had my interview with a 2nd year student through Skype, a couple of days back. It was a totally conversational interview. The interviewer was friendly, and it almost felt like that it wasnt an evaluative interview. More like, they are really trying to understand you as a candidate.
The interview lasted about 40 mins and the questions were pretty much the same what everyone has already mentioned. Nothing surprising really. I could have done better in some questions I guess, but I felt I did better than my Tepper interview.
My suggestion to anyone attending an interview in the coming weeks would be to be as calm as you can for the interview and view it as a genuine discussion rather an evaluative interview.
